What Is the Best High Bay LED Lighting Fixture for Different Applications?

The best high bay LED lighting fixture is a specialized lighting solution designed for use in spaces with high ceilings, typically exceeding 15 feet, such as warehouses, manufacturing facilities, gymnasiums, and retail stores. These fixtures provide bright, efficient illumination over large areas, making them ideal for environments where visibility and energy savings are critical.

According to the U.S. Department of Energy, LED lighting is known for its superior energy efficiency and long lifespan, often lasting up to 25,000 hours or more compared to traditional lighting options like metal halide bulbs, which can last only 15,000 hours. The shift to LED technology in high bay lighting not only reduces energy consumption but also decreases maintenance costs due to less frequent replacements.

Key aspects of the best high bay LED lighting fixtures include their lumen output, efficiency ratings, beam angle, and thermal management. High lumen output is crucial for illuminating large areas, and fixtures typically range from 10,000 to over 30,000 lumens. Efficiency is measured in lumens per watt (lm/W), with high bay LEDs often exceeding 100 lm/W. The beam angle influences how light is distributed, with narrow beams suitable for high ceilings and wide beams for broader coverage. Additionally, effective thermal management systems, often utilizing aluminum heatsinks, help maintain performance and longevity by dissipating heat effectively.

The impact of choosing the right high bay LED lighting fixture extends beyond mere illumination. Facilities can see significant reductions in energy costs—up to 75% savings compared to traditional lighting sources. Better lighting can enhance worker productivity and safety, particularly in industrial environments where visibility is paramount. Retail spaces benefit from improved aesthetics and customer experience, as well-lit areas can attract more foot traffic and encourage purchases.

Statistics show that the transition to LED technology in commercial spaces can lead to substantial savings. A report from the Lighting Research Center indicates that replacing a traditional high bay fixture with an LED equivalent can yield an average energy savings of about $5,000 per year for a facility that operates 24/7. Furthermore, many utility companies offer rebates for upgrading to energy-efficient lighting, which can offset the initial investment.

Best practices for selecting the best high bay LED lighting fixture include conducting a lighting audit to determine specific needs based on the space’s layout and activity levels. It’s also essential to consider the fixture’s IP rating for moisture resistance in environments like warehouses where dust or humidity may be present. Consulting with lighting professionals can help ensure that the chosen fixtures meet the required standards for safety and efficiency while maximizing performance in the intended application.

What Are the Key Benefits of Choosing High Bay LED Lighting Fixtures?

The key benefits of choosing high bay LED lighting fixtures include energy efficiency, longevity, and improved visibility.

  • Energy Efficiency: High bay LED fixtures consume significantly less energy compared to traditional lighting options like metal halide or fluorescent lights. This reduction in energy use not only lowers electricity bills but also contributes to a smaller carbon footprint, making them an environmentally friendly choice.
  • Longevity: LED high bay lights have an impressive lifespan, often lasting up to 50,000 hours or more. This durability means less frequent replacements and maintenance, saving both time and costs associated with buying new bulbs and hiring electricians for installation.
  • Improved Visibility: High bay LED fixtures provide bright, uniform lighting that enhances visibility in large spaces such as warehouses, factories, and gymnasiums. The superior light quality can lead to increased safety and productivity, as workers can see clearly and perform tasks more efficiently.
  • Instant On/Off: Unlike traditional lighting, which may require warm-up time, LED high bay lights turn on instantly at full brightness. This feature is particularly beneficial in spaces where lighting needs to be adjusted frequently, such as in areas with motion sensors.
  • Low Heat Emission: LEDs emit very little heat compared to other lighting technologies, which can help maintain a cooler environment in large facilities. This characteristic reduces the load on cooling systems, translating to additional energy savings and a more comfortable working environment.
  • Versatility: High bay LED fixtures come in various designs and configurations, making them suitable for a wide range of applications. Whether it’s for industrial settings, retail spaces, or recreational facilities, there’s a high bay LED solution tailored to meet specific lighting needs.
  • Better Color Rendering: Many high bay LED lights have high Color Rendering Index (CRI) ratings, which means they render colors more accurately and vividly. This is crucial in environments where color differentiation is important, such as in manufacturing or design settings.

What Factors Should You Consider When Selecting a High Bay LED Fixture?

When selecting a high bay LED fixture, several important factors must be considered to ensure optimal performance and efficiency.

  • Lumen Output: The total light output of the fixture, measured in lumens, is crucial for determining how bright the space will be. Higher lumen output is typically desirable for large areas like warehouses or gyms to ensure adequate visibility and safety.
  • Energy Efficiency: Look for fixtures with a high efficacy rating, typically measured in lumens per watt (lm/W). Energy-efficient fixtures not only reduce electricity costs but also have a lower environmental impact, making them a more sustainable choice.
  • Color Temperature: The color temperature, measured in Kelvins (K), affects the quality of light and ambiance in a space. A cooler color temperature (5000K and above) is often preferred in industrial settings for better visibility, while warmer temperatures (3000K-4000K) may be suitable for retail spaces.
  • Beam Angle: The beam angle determines how light is distributed across an area. A wider beam angle is beneficial for illuminating large spaces evenly, while a narrower angle is useful for focused lighting in specific areas.
  • Mounting Height: Consider the height at which the fixture will be installed, as this affects the light distribution and intensity. High bay fixtures are designed for mounting heights typically between 15 to 40 feet, and selecting the right fixture ensures optimal performance at those heights.
  • Durability and Materials: Look for fixtures made from high-quality materials that can withstand the operating environment. Features like IP ratings for dust and water resistance, and rugged construction, are essential for fixtures used in harsh or demanding conditions.
  • Control Options: Advanced control features such as dimming, motion sensors, and smart technology can enhance energy savings and user convenience. These features allow for customized lighting solutions based on the specific needs of the space.
  • Warranty and Lifespan: A longer warranty period often indicates higher quality and reliability. Additionally, consider the expected lifespan of the LED fixture, as longer-lasting products reduce both replacement frequency and maintenance costs.
  • Cost: While initial purchase price is important, consider the total cost of ownership, which includes energy savings and maintenance over time. Investing in a higher-quality fixture may involve a higher upfront cost but can lead to significant savings in the long run.

How Important Are Lumens and Wattage in Determining Fixture Performance?

Understanding lumens and wattage is crucial in determining the performance of lighting fixtures, especially when selecting the best high bay LED lighting fixture.

  • Lumens: Lumens measure the total amount of visible light emitted by a fixture, which is critical for assessing brightness.
  • Wattage: Wattage indicates the amount of energy consumed by the fixture, which helps evaluate energy efficiency.
  • Lumen per Watt (LPW): This metric combines lumens and wattage to provide a measure of efficiency, allowing for comparisons between different fixtures.
  • Application Needs: Different environments may require varying lumen outputs and wattages to achieve optimal lighting conditions.

Lumens: Lumens represent the brightness level produced by a lighting fixture. For high bay LED lighting, the higher the lumens, the more suitable it is for large spaces like warehouses or gyms where adequate illumination is vital for safety and productivity.

Wattage: Wattage refers to the power consumption of the lighting fixture. While higher wattage often suggests greater light output, with LED technology, it is possible to achieve high lumens with lower wattage, translating to energy savings and reduced electricity costs.

Lumen per Watt (LPW): LPW is a significant factor when comparing fixtures, as it indicates how effectively a fixture converts electrical power into light. A higher LPW value means a more efficient lighting fixture, which is especially important for large-scale installations where energy costs can add up quickly.

Application Needs: The specific lighting requirements of an area dictate the necessary lumens and wattage. For instance, a manufacturing facility may require brighter lights with higher lumens for detailed work, while a retail space might opt for fixtures that provide a softer light, balancing brightness with ambiance.

What Role Does Color Temperature Play in High Bay LED Lighting?

Different applications call for specific color temperatures to maximize effectiveness. For instance, a cooler color temperature (around 5000K) is often preferred in industrial settings for better concentration and visibility, while warmer temperatures (around 3000K) might be more suitable for retail spaces to create a cozy atmosphere.

Energy efficiency is influenced by the color temperature chosen; cooler temperatures often provide brighter light, which can reduce the number of fixtures needed for adequate illumination, leading to lower energy costs. High bay LED fixtures with higher color temperatures can also improve visibility, allowing for more efficient operations in large spaces.

Human perception plays a significant role in how light affects mood and productivity. Cooler color temperatures enhance alertness and focus, making them ideal for environments requiring precision, such as warehouses or manufacturing floors. Conversely, warmer temperatures may foster a welcoming environment in retail or hospitality settings.

What Maintenance Practices Are Essential for Ensuring Longevity of High Bay LED Fixtures?

Essential maintenance practices for high bay LED fixtures are crucial for ensuring their longevity and optimal performance.

  • Regular Cleaning: Dust and debris can accumulate on the surface of LED fixtures, reducing light output and efficiency. Regularly cleaning the lenses and housing with a soft cloth helps maintain brightness and prolongs the life of the fixture.
  • Inspecting Electrical Connections: Periodically checking the electrical connections for signs of wear, corrosion, or loose wires is vital. Poor connections can lead to flickering, reduced performance, or even complete fixture failure, so ensuring all connections are secure and free from damage is essential.
  • Thermal Management: High bay LED fixtures generate heat, and effective thermal management is key to longevity. Ensuring that fixtures are adequately spaced to allow for proper airflow and that heat sinks are unobstructed can help prevent overheating, which can damage internal components.
  • Replacing Worn Components: Over time, components such as drivers and lenses may wear down or degrade. Regularly monitoring these parts and replacing them as needed helps maintain overall fixture performance and extends the lifespan of the entire unit.
  • Scheduling Professional Inspections: Having a professional conduct regular inspections of the lighting system can help identify potential issues before they become major problems. These experts can provide valuable insights and perform maintenance tasks that may be difficult for untrained personnel.
  • Adjusting Settings for Optimal Performance: Many high bay LED fixtures come with adjustable settings for brightness and color temperature. Regularly reviewing and adjusting these settings based on the needs of the space can enhance energy efficiency and ensure the lighting remains effective for its intended use.
